While that would be a cool project (I have enjoyed playing that game), it is not really simple to "convert" Sims 2 meshes to sims 3 ones.
Problems are that the skeleton is all different (so you have to redo all of the skin weights), the Sims 3 meshes have feet separate from the bottom, and teh Sims 2 meshes have less detail.
My recommendation would be to get Delphy's Cas Texture Unitool from the downloads section here at MTS and make a new outfit and a new texture, because converting that all will be a bigger task than modifying a clothing item and retexturing. While I don't think anyone has made a tail yet, accessories have been meshes, and there is a mod to add sliders for the ears.
